摘要

背景:联合口服避孕药(COC)治疗与静脉血栓栓塞的风险增加有关。已证实乙炔雌二醇在COC治疗期间引起凝血和抗凝血因子的几种变化。凝血酶生成是一项测量凝血因子和抗凝血因子的全球性测试,但COC对开始COC的个体的影响,在ST Genesia新设备上还没有被检测过。本项目的目的是研究COC在开始COC之前和之后对ST发生的凝血酶产生的影响。方法:选取24例年龄在15 ~ 34岁、即将开始使用炔雌醇/左炔诺孕酮COC治疗的女性受试者。每位研究对象抽取两份血液样本,在首次服用COC之前立即抽取基线样本,在COC开始后大约3-4个月抽取随访血样。对所有样品进行标准生化分析以及标准和特殊凝血分析,包括ST genia上的凝血酶生成。结果:COC启动后凝血酶生成即内源性凝血酶生成(ETP)和峰值明显增加,而到峰时间缩短。COC启动后,凝血酶-抗凝血酶复合物(TAT)、凝血酶原片段(F1 + 2)和性激素结合球蛋白(SHBG)升高,凝血抑制剂组织因子途径抑制剂(TFPI)、蛋白S活性和抗凝血酶活性略有下降。结论:虽然凝血因子变化不大,但COC开始后,ST genia的整体凝血酶生成测试显示出相当大的变化。

The effect of combined oral contraceptives on thrombin generation assessed on ST Genesia- a paired clinical study.

Background: Treatment with combined oral contraceptives (COC) is associated with an increased risk of venous thromboembolism. Several changes of coagulant and anticoagulant factors induced by ethinyloestradiol during treatment with COC, have been demonstrated. Thrombin generation is a global test measuring both coagulant and anticoagulant factors, but the effect of COC on individuals starting COC, has not been examined before on the new equipment, ST Genesia. The aim of this project was to examine the effect of COC on thrombin generation on ST Genesia, in individuals before and after starting COC.

Methods: Twenty-four female participants between 15 and 34 years of age, who were about to start treatment with ethinylestradiol/levonorgestrel-containing COC, were included in the study. Two blood samples were drawn from each of the study subjects, a baseline sample immediately before first COC dose, and a follow-up blood sample approximately 3-4 months after COC start. Standard biochemical analyses as well as standard and special coagulation analyses including thrombin generation on ST Genesia, were performed in all samples.

Results: Thrombin generation, i.e., endogenous thrombin generation (ETP) and peak increased considerably after COC start, whereas time-to-peak was shortened. Thrombin-antithrombin complexes (TAT), prothrombin fragments (F1 + 2) and sex hormone binding globulin (SHBG) increased, and the coagulation inhibitors tissue factor pathway inhibitor (TFPI), protein S activity and antithrombin decreased slightly after COC start.

Conclusion: Although the coagulation factors only changed modestly, the global test thrombin generation performed on ST Genesia showed a considerable change after start of COC.
